Un viaje inolvidable
Emprende un recorrido lleno de historia, naturaleza y leyendas por las tierras que inspiraron a escritores y poetas. Este itinerario ha sido diseñado para ofrecer a los viajeros hispanohablantes una inmersión única en el Reino Unido, combinando ciudades vibrantes, paisajes impresionantes y las historias más míticas del mundo británico. Disfruta de un viaje organizado, cómodo y cultural, con un guía acompañante en español durante todo el recorrido y la posibilidad de añadir experiencias auténticas para hacer tu viaje aún más especial.
Día 1 · Llegada a Londres
Bienvenidos a la capital británica, Londres, donde la historia se mezcla con la modernidad. Desde el momento de tu llegada, te sumergirás en el vibrante ritmo de la ciudad.
Si tu vuelo llega temprano, puedes comenzar explorando el famoso Covent Garden, con sus tiendas, artistas callejeros y cafés, o pasear por Soho, conocido por su ambiente bohemio y música. Si prefieres algo más tranquilo, disfruta de las vistas del río Támesis y los icónicos puentes de la ciudad.
Alojamiento en Londres
Traslado opcional desde el aeropuerto o estación de tren.
Día 2:· Londres – Cambridge – York
Tras el desayuno, comenzaremos nuestro día haciendo un breve panorámica por el West End y desde allí partiremos hacia Cambridge, una de las ciudades universitarias más emblemáticas del mundo. Aquí, recorreremos a pie los famosos colleges, sus jardines y capillas, situados a orillas del río Cam. Después de un tiempo libre para relajarte y almorzar a tu ritmo, continuamos hacia York, una ciudad llena de historia medieval. Pasearemos por sus murallas, descubriremos el famoso barrio de The Shambles y admiraremos la imponente York Minster (exterior), una de las catedrales góticas más grandes de Europa y lugar esencial para visitar.
Alojamiento en York
Día 3: · York – Edimburgo
Después del desayuno, para aquellos que quieran incluir la visita a York Minster se realizara a primera hora de la mañana y los demás dispondrán de tiempo libre para pasear, hacer alguna compra, etc… Después de la visita nos pondremos rumbo hacia Edimburgo, la capital de Escocia, donde serás cautivado por su combinación de arquitectura medieval y georgiana.
Almuerzo libre y luego realizaremos una visita en Edimburgo por la Royal Mile, veremos el Castillo de Edimburgo (entrada opcional), St giles, los famosos callejones y mucho más.
Finalizamos la tarde en un bar típico de Edimburgo para tomar un “wee dram de whisky escoces con una tapa escocesa de ‘haggis’ y salmón ahumado” para probar productos locales. (incluido)
Alojamiento en Edimburgo
Día 4 · Edimburgo – Highlands – Inverness – Loch Ness – Glasgow
Hoy nos adentramos en el corazón de las Tierras Altas escocesas. Tras dejar Edimburgo por la mañana, nos dirigimos al norte atravesando paisajes salvajes, montañas cubiertas de brezo y valles legendarios hasta llegar a Inverness, la encantadora capital de las Highlands. Disfrutaremos de tiempo libre para pasear por su centro histórico, con vistas al castillo y la catedral gótica.
Después, continuamos hacia el misterioso Lago Ness, ¡el lago más famoso de Escocia, donde tendrás la oportunidad de descubrir sus leyendas y admirar sus aguas profundas y ver si encontráis el monstruo mítico “NESSIE”! Crucero por el lago Ness para buscar a “Nessie”.
Por la tarde, llegamos a Glasgow, ciudad de arte y cultura, donde realizaremos una visita a pie por George Square, la Catedral y la ribera del río Clyde.
Alojamiento en Glasgow
Día 5 · Glasgow – Distrito de los Lagos – Liverpool
Hoy atravesamos el Lake District (Distrito de los Lagos), una de las regiones más hermosas de Inglaterra. Sus lagos cristalinos, sus colinas cubiertas de verde y sus pintorescos pueblos nos ofrecen paisajes de cuento. Haremos una parada en uno de estos encantadores pueblos antes de llegar a Liverpool, una ciudad llena de historia musical, cultura y futbol.
Visitaremos el Albert Dock y por la noche, visitaremos el Cavern Club, cuna de los Beatles, y descubriremos el legado musical que ha dejado la banda más famosa del mundo y donde siguen tocando en directo casi todas las noches nuevos músicos y bandas locales.
Alojamiento en Liverpool
Opcional: The Beatles Story Museum o Anfield Stadium (estadio del Liverpool Football Club).
Día 6 · Liverpool – Chester – Stratford Upon Avon - Cotswolds – Cardiff
Salimos hacia Stratford-upon-Avon, la ciudad natal de William Shakespeare, donde podrás pasear por las calles que inspiraron sus obras literarias con casas . Después, cruzamos los pintorescos Cotswolds, con sus pueblos de casas de piedra como Burford y Bourton-on-the-Water. Finalmente, llegamos a Cardiff, la capital de Gales, donde realizaremos una visita panorámica por su castillo, su estadio nacional y la bahía.
Alojamiento en Cardiff
Día 7: · Cardiff – Bath – Stonehenge – Londres
Hoy viajamos a Bath, una ciudad histórica conocida por sus baños romanos y su elegante arquitectura georgiana. Tendrás tiempo libre para explorar sus calles o visitar los famosos Baños Romanos. A continuación, nos dirigimos hacia Stonehenge (entrada incluida), el enigmático círculo de piedras prehistóricas. Tras una experiencia mágica entre leyendas y misterios, regresamos a Londres para nuestra última noche.
Alojamiento en Londres
Día 8: · Salida de Londres
Tras un último desayuno en Londres, realizaremos el check-out y tendrás la opción de contratar un traslado al aeropuerto o estación de tren. Este es el final de un viaje lleno de emociones, recuerdos y nuevas amistades.
